Abstract
The abstract The purpose of this research is to evaluate the validity of the model of pluralist teacher qualifications in Iran's educational system. Methods: This study has been carried out in a descriptive and survey method. The statistical population includes teachers and professors in the field of lesson planning who have presented articles and studies in the field of research. Using the purposeful sampling method, 220 teachers of Fars province and 25 lesson planning professors participated in this research. Information was collected through a questionnaire designed by the researcher. To confirm the validity of the designed questionnaire, divergent validity and construct validity methods were used . Also, in order to check the reliability level, three Cronbach's alpha tests, homogeneity coefficient and composite reliability were used, which in all three cases showed the reliability coefficient for all the main variables and dimensions above 0.7. In order to analyze the data, first a description of the variables was given using descriptive statistics. Then, the questions were analyzed with the help of confirmatory factor analysis and structural equation model with the help of Smart PLS software. Conclusion: The results showed that the themes identified in the qualitative section were approved by the experts.
